Managing hardware on a modern system like Windows 11 depends heavily on “device drivers.” These are specialized software components that allow the operating system to communicate effectively with hardware such as printers, graphics cards, network adapters, and storage devices. Without the correct driver, even the most advanced hardware may not function properly or may not be recognized at all.
To simplify this process, Windows 11 provides a built-in utility commonly referred to as the “Device Driver Installation Wizard.” This wizard guides users through installing, updating, or troubleshooting drivers in a structured and beginner-friendly way.
If you are new to Windows or unfamiliar with driver management, this guide will walk you through every detail step by step using clear and practical explanations.

What do You Know about the Setup Wizard in Windows 11?
A “Setup Wizard” in Windows 11 is a guided interface designed to help users perform complex tasks through a sequence of simplified steps. Instead of requiring technical commands or manual configurations, the wizard provides prompts, options, and automatic processes that reduce the chance of errors.
In the context of device drivers, the “Device Driver Installation Wizard” plays a critical role. It helps you install drivers either automatically from Windows Update or manually from a file provided by a hardware manufacturer. This tool is especially useful when Windows does not automatically recognize a device or when you need a specific driver version.
The wizard typically operates within tools like “Device Manager” and works by scanning your system, identifying missing or outdated drivers, and offering installation options. It ensures compatibility and system stability by verifying driver sources and applying them correctly.
Things to Do Before Running the Setup Wizard on Windows 11
Before launching the driver installation wizard, it is important to prepare your system to avoid interruptions or installation failures. Skipping preparation steps can result in incomplete installations or system instability.
First, ensure your system is updated. Windows updates often include essential driver packages or compatibility improvements. Open Settings, navigate to “Windows Update,” and install any pending updates.
Second, identify the hardware that needs a driver. This could be a new device you connected or a malfunctioning component. You can check this in “Device Manager,” where devices with missing drivers are usually marked with a warning symbol.
Third, download the correct driver if you plan to install it manually. Visit the official website of the hardware manufacturer and download the version that matches your system architecture, such as 64-bit Windows 11. Using incorrect drivers can cause system errors.
Fourth, create a system restore point. This is a safety measure that allows you to revert your system to a previous state if something goes wrong during installation. Search for “Create a restore point” in the Start menu and follow the instructions.
Finally, close unnecessary applications. Running multiple programs can interfere with installation processes or slow down the wizard.
Setup Wizard in Windows 11
The “Device Driver Installation Wizard” is not a standalone application but a guided process embedded within system tools like Device Manager. It appears when you choose to update or install a driver.
Step 1: Open Device Manager
Start by accessing the core tool where driver management takes place. Right-click the Start button and select “Device Manager.” This utility displays a list of all hardware components connected to your system.
Once opened, you will see categories such as “Display adapters,” “Network adapters,” and “Universal Serial Bus controllers.” Expand the category related to your device to locate it.
For beginners, this step is crucial because Device Manager acts as the control center for all driver-related actions. Take your time to explore the interface and understand how devices are organized.
Step 2: Locate the Target Device
After opening Device Manager, identify the specific device you want to install or update a driver for. Devices with issues often display a yellow triangle icon with an exclamation mark.
Right-click on the device name to open a context menu. This menu provides several options, including “Update driver,” “Disable device,” and “Properties.”
If you are unsure which device needs attention, look for unfamiliar names or devices labeled as “Unknown device.” These typically indicate missing drivers.
Step 3: Launch the Driver Update Wizard
Select the option “Update driver” from the context menu. This action launches the “Device Driver Installation Wizard.”
The wizard will present two main options. One option allows Windows to search automatically for drivers. The other lets you browse your computer for a driver file.
For beginners, choosing the automatic option is usually safer, as Windows will attempt to find a compatible driver from its database or online sources.
Step 4: Choose the Installation Method
At this stage, you decide how the driver will be installed. If you select “Search automatically for drivers,” Windows scans your system and online repositories.
If you choose “Browse my computer for drivers,” you will need to specify the location of the driver file. This is useful when you have already downloaded a driver from a manufacturer.
This step is important because selecting the wrong method can delay the process. Automatic search is convenient, while manual installation provides more control.
Step 5: Complete the Installation Process
Once the wizard finds a suitable driver, it will begin installation. You may see a progress bar indicating the status.
After installation, Windows will notify you whether the driver was successfully installed. In some cases, a system restart may be required to apply changes.
Make sure to follow any on-screen instructions carefully. Restarting your system ensures that the new driver integrates properly with the operating system.
Use the Device Driver Installation Wizard on Windows 11 to Install Drivers Manually
Using the wizard effectively involves more than just launching it. Understanding how to navigate each step ensures better results and fewer issues.
Step 1: Access Driver Properties
Open Device Manager and right-click the target device, then select “Properties.” This window provides detailed information about the device, including driver status, version, and provider.
Navigate to the “Driver” tab. Here, you will see options like “Update Driver,” “Roll Back Driver,” and “Uninstall Device.”
This step helps you understand the current state of your driver before making changes.
Step 2: Initiate the Update Process
Click on “Update Driver” to open the wizard. This is the starting point for installing or upgrading drivers.
The wizard will again present options for automatic or manual installation. Choose based on your requirement.
Beginners should stick with the automatic option unless they have a specific driver file.
Step 3: Perform Automatic Driver Search
If you select automatic search, Windows will check its internal database and online servers. This process may take a few moments.
If a driver is found, it will be installed immediately. If not, Windows will inform you that the best driver is already installed or suggest checking Windows Update.
This method is efficient and reduces the risk of installing incompatible drivers.
Step 4: Install the driver manually
If you choose manual installation, click “Browse my computer for drivers.” Then navigate to the folder where your driver file is stored.
Select the appropriate file and proceed. The wizard will validate the driver and begin installation.
Manual installation is useful for advanced users or when using drivers from specific hardware vendors.
Step 5: Verify Driver Installation
After installation, return to the device properties window. Check the “Driver” tab to confirm the version and status.
Ensure that the device is functioning properly without warning symbols. You can also test the hardware to verify performance.
Verification is essential to confirm that the installation was successful and that the device is working as expected.
Step 6: Restart the System if Required
Some drivers require a system restart to function correctly. If prompted, save your work and restart your computer.
Restarting ensures that all system components recognize the new driver and operate smoothly.
Additional & Useful Tips
Always prefer official sources when downloading drivers. Using third-party websites can expose your system to outdated or unsafe drivers. Stick to trusted manufacturer websites or Windows Update.
Keep a backup of important drivers, especially for critical hardware like network adapters. If something goes wrong, having a backup allows quick recovery without searching again.
Use the “Roll Back Driver” feature if a newly installed driver causes issues. This option is available in the device properties under the “Driver” tab and restores the previous version.
Avoid installing multiple drivers for the same device at once. This can create conflicts and lead to system instability.
Pay attention to driver compatibility. Installing a driver meant for a different version of Windows can cause errors or crashes.
Check for optional updates in Windows Update. Sometimes drivers are listed under “Optional updates” rather than automatic updates.
Finally, monitor system performance after installing a driver. If you notice unusual behavior, revisit Device Manager and review the driver status.
Faqs
What is a “device driver” in Windows 11?
A “device driver” is software that enables communication between the operating system and hardware components.
Is the Device Driver Installation Wizard safe to use?
Yes, it is a built-in Windows feature designed to ensure safe and compatible driver installation.
Can I install drivers without the wizard?
Yes, but using the wizard simplifies the process and reduces errors.
What should I do if the wizard cannot find a driver?
Download the driver from the official manufacturer’s website and install it manually.
Do I always need to restart after installing a driver?
Not always, but restarting is recommended for proper functionality.
Summary
The “Device Driver Installation Wizard” in Windows 11 is an essential tool for managing hardware efficiently. It simplifies the process of installing and updating drivers through a structured, step-by-step approach.